Abstract: Methods, systems, and media for automated compliance determination of content items are provided. In some embodiments, the method comprises: receiving, at a server from a user device associated with a user, a request to provide a branded content item on a media content platform; in response to receiving the request, generating a transcript of a speech portion of the branded content item; generating a plurality of candidate word sequences based on the transcript; selecting a candidate word sequence from the plurality of candidate word sequences based on a similarity that is determined by comparing each of the plurality of candidate word sequences with each of a plurality of target word sequences; in response to selecting the candidate word sequence, applying a model to the selected candidate word sequence to determine whether the selected candidate word sequence contains a first disclosure statement in accordance with one or more disclosure requirements and applying the model to a content description associated with the branded content item to determine whether the content description contains a second disclosure statement in accordance with the one or more disclosure requirements; and associating the branded content item with a compliance indicator that indicates the branded content item is compliant with the one or more disclosure requirements in response to the model indicating that the selected candidate word sequence contains the first disclosure statement and in response to the model indicating that the content description contains the second disclosure statement.

Abstract: A system and method are disclosed for identifying a plurality of past videos posted via a first group of channels, determining, for each channel of a second group, an average number of access requests that a future video to be posted via a respective channel is predicted to receive within a first time interval after posting, determining, for each channel of the second group, a plurality of adjusted average numbers of access requests that the future video to be posted via the respective channel of the second group is predicted to receive within the first time interval, wherein each of the plurality of adjusted average numbers of access requests is determined using an adjustment factor reflecting a number of access requests received by a past video posted via a respective channel of the first group, and determining whether the second group of channels satisfies a predetermined access criterion.
